REGULATIONS GOVERNING M.PHARM COURSES |
| |
Eligibility |
A candidate who has passed B. Pharm degree examination of KLE University or B. Pharm examination of any other recognized Indian University established by law in India or any other degree courses in pharmacy recognized as equivalent by KLE UNIVERSITY or Pharmacy council of India.
(PCI) and/or All India Council of Technical Education (A I.C.T.E,) for this purpose and who has secured not less than 50% of the maximum marks (aggregate of four years) prescribed for the qualifying examination shall be eligible for admission to the M. Pharm course. For SC / ST / (Kannada) Category-I candidates a pass in B. Pharm examination is eligible.

Duration of the course |
| |
 |
The course of study including submission of dissertation on the topic registered shall be of 24 months (Two years) duration from the commencement of academic term. |

Course of Study |
| |
The study of M. Pharm course shall be of annual system that includes M. Pharm Part-I, extending for twelve moths from the commencement of academic term and M. Pharm Part-II of twelve months duration. At the end of M. Pharm Part-I, there shall be an university examination of M. Pharm Part-I. At the end of M. Pharm Part-II, the candidate shall submit a dissertation on the topic approved by the university. |

Attendance and progress of studies |
| |
- A candidate pursuing M. Pharm Course shall study in the concerned department of the institution for the entire period as full time student. No candidate is permitted to work in any laboratory/ college/industries /pharmacy etc., while studying post graduate course. No candidate should join any other course of study or appear for any other
examination conducted by this university or any other university in India or abroad during the period of registration.
- Each year shall be taken as a unit for the purpose of calculating attendance.
- Every student shall attend symposia, seminars, conferences, journal review meetings and lectures during each year as prescribed by the department/college/university and not absent him/her without valid reasons
